In recent years, with the improvement of technology as well as people's living condition, mobile phone has been an indispensable communication tool and China has become the largest mobile phone market all over the world. However, the Chinese domestic mobile enterprises have gone through an unsteady development history which started in 1998, reached a peak between 2003 and 2004, and then experienced an overall failure between 2005 and 2006. In 2007, Chinese domestic mobile enterprises have been involved in a stalemate with their foreign counterparts, while in 2008 they are confronted with a more complicated development environment. Therefore, it's of great significance to study the development strategy of Chinese domestic mobile enterprises.This study focuses on the development strategy of Chinese domestic mobile enterprises. Firstly, based on research of development situation of Chinese mobile phone market, the development features of Chinese mobile phone market are analyzed, and a conclusion that Chinese mobile phone market is in a form of monopolistic competition with huge potential is drawn. Secondly, the analytical tool of SWOT is used to analyze the strengths, weakness and development opportunities and threats; the tool of SPACE (Strategic Position and Action Evaluation Matrix) is used to analyze the industrial strength and environmental stability of Chinese mobile phone industry as well as the financial strength and competitive advantage of Chinese domestic mobile phone enterprises. Based on above work, the conclusion is made that Chinese domestic enterprises should take a Remedial-Competitive strategy. In the last part, ways of carrying out this strategy are studied.
